Title
An Interference Aware Dynamic Spectrum Sharing Algorithm for Local Area LTE-Advanced Networks

Abstract
This paper presents a dynamic spectrum sharing algorithm to minimize the inter-cell interference, so as to achieve a high system performance. This algorithm operates in a self-organized manner without the need of any centralized control, thereby is especially useful in local area (LA) where the enhanced-NodeBs (eNB) are close and coordination among them is hard or expensive to achieve. Results show that with very limited signaling between the eNBs, the proposed algorithm can effectively improve the system performance, and it can even overcome the performance with fixed frequency plan.
